SunCoke Energy Partners, L.P. Announces Pricing of Public Offering of Common Units

LISLE, Ill.--()--SunCoke Energy Partners, L.P., (NYSE: SXCP) announced today that it has priced an underwritten public offering of 2,800,000 common units representing limited partner interests at $29.03 per common unit. The offering is expected to close on April 30, 2014.

SXCP intends to use a portion of the proceeds received from this offering to fund the cash consideration to be paid in connection with its acquisition of an additional 33 percent ownership interest in each of its Haverhill and Middletown cokemaking facilities and to repay certain debt assumed from its sponsor, SunCoke Energy, Inc. (NYSE: SXC), as part of this acquisition.

Barclays Capital Inc., BofA Merrill Lynch, Citigroup Global Markets Inc., Wells Fargo Securities, Goldman, Sachs & Co. and J.P. Morgan Securities LLC are serving as joint book-running managers for the proposed offering.

ABOUT SUNCOKE ENERGY PARTNERS, L.P.

SunCoke Energy Partners, L.P. (NYSE: SXCP) is a publicly-traded master limited partnership that manufactures coke used in the blast furnace production of steel and provides coal handling services to the coke, steel and power industries. Our advanced, heat recovery cokemaking process produces consistently high-quality coke, captures waste heat to generate steam or electricity, and reduces environmental impacts. Our coal handling terminals have the collective capacity to blend and transload more than 30 million tons of coal annually and are strategically located to enable material delivery to U.S. ports in the Gulf Coast, East Coast and Great Lakes. Our General Partner is a wholly owned subsidiary of SunCoke Energy, Inc. (NYSE: SXC), the largest independent producer of coke in the Americas, with 50 years of cokemaking experience and an international reputation for leadership, innovation and environmental stewardship in our industry.
